Rondua is an unmoderated list to discuss the work and themes of the author Jonathan Carroll, as well as to provide a forum for readers to express their appreciation of his stories. Carroll's novels and stories walk the borderline between horror, fantasy, and reality. Some critics have termed his work magic realism, because of similarities with South American writers such as Jorge Luis Borges or Gabriel Garcia Marquez. Grand themes are explored in his stories, such as death, love, guilt, suicide, parenting, and friendship. In this list, participants are invited to share their impressions of Carroll's writing, other art that shares common themes, and news about where people can find this kind of literature.
